The University of Utah Campus Store is seeking a Order Fulfillment Manager who is responsible for leading the daily operations of the University Campus Store's order fulfillment department.
This position provides operational leadership for the ecommerce fulfillment team, ensuring customer orders are processed accurately, efficiently, and on time while maintaining high standards of customer service and inventory accuracy.
The manager oversees staffing, performance management, workflow optimization, and continuous process improvement while utilizing Oracle NetSuite and other operational systems to support fulfillment activities.
Working collaboratively with purchasing, merchandising, warehouse, customer service, retail operations, and technology teams, this position ensures fulfillment operations effectively support the Campus Store's ecommerce business and deliver an outstanding customer experience.

EQUIVALENCY STATEMENT: 1 year of higher education can be substituted for 1 year of directly related work experience (Example: bachelor's degree = 4 years of directly related work experience).
Senior Supervisor, Logistics Management: Requires a bachelor's (or equivalency) + 4 years or a master's (or equivalency) + 2 years of directly related work experience.

The University is a participating employer with Utah Retirement Systems ("URS"). Eligible new hires with prior URS service, may elect to enroll in URS if they make the election before they become eligible for retirement (usually the first day of work). Contact Human Resources at (801) 581-7447 for information.
Individuals who previously retired and are receiving monthly retirement benefits from URS are subject to URS' post-retirement rules and restrictions. Please contact Utah Retirement Systems at (801) 366-7770 or (800) 695-4877 or University Human Resource Management at (801) 581-7447 if you have questions regarding the post-retirement rules.

The state’s oldest and largest institution of higher education, the University of Utah is the flagship university of the state.
The University offers more than 100 undergraduate and 90 graduate degree programs to more than 31,000 students (23,500 undergraduate and 7,500 graduate). The University is noted for its high research profile, its diversity of ideas and people, its stunningly beautiful setting and the warmth, friendliness, and collegiality of its faculty staff, and students.
